Job description

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Incident Response Lead to serve as the NGDC SOC's technical authority during active cybersecurity incidents across hybrid cloud and on-prem environments. You will direct responders, coordinate with enterprise stakeholders, and drive rapid containment and eradication of threats targeting the NGDC and FTII platforms. This role is ideal for a seasoned IR professional with strong investigative leadership, decisive problem-solving under pressure, and a passion for elevating SOC maturity. This is a forward facing position. The incumbent will support the SOC manager on the delivery of a daily brief to the FSA CISO. Candidate must master clear and concise verbal communications.

Requirements

10-12 years of hands-on cybersecurity experience within a SOC, including 6+ years in incident response or DFIR roles Demonstrated ability to lead major incidents affecting cloud infrastructure (AWS) Strong command of: o Digital forensics methodologies (host, network, and cloud) o Log and SIEM analysis (e.g., Splunk) o EDR platforms (e.g., Trellix) o Network analytics and packet capture fundamentals Deep familiarity with MITRE ATT&CK, NIST SP 800-61, and cyber kill chain frameworks Excellent communication and situational leadership skills - able to brief executives under pressure U.S. Citizenship, must obtain Public Trust 6C. Desired Qualifications Relevant certifications, such as: o GCIA, GCFA, GCFE, GNFA, GCIH, GDAT o Other vendors: Cybersecurity IR or forensic-focused certifications Experience mentoring responders and maturing SOC/IR capabilities Experience with MITRE ATT&CK, Threat Intelligence, Threat Hunting, Enterprise Logging, Cloud IR
